Book reviews and more about Christianity and the Middle East – with and referring to in, of, from or about, and globalization referring to entangled histories and fluid boundaries between Christianity, the Middle East and the rest of the world.

Heleen Murre-van den Berg is professor of Global Christianity at the Faculty of Philosophy, Theology and Religious Studies at Radboud University, Nijmegen, Netherlands. Currently she serves as Dean of this faculty, earlier, she was the director of the Institute of Eastern Christian Studies (Instituut voor Oosters Christendom – IVOC). For more, see LinkedIn and Academia as well as her Profile page of Radboud University and her previous weblog Globalisering, christendom en het Midden-Oosten. She is a member of the Koninklijke Nederlandse Akademie van Wetenschappen (KNAW) and of the Koninklijke Hollandsche Maatschappij der Wetenschappen (KHMW). She directs the ERC Advanced project Rewriting Global Orthodoxy: Oriental Christians in Europe, 1970-2020
